11 – 12 February 2025 in Morocco
Jointly organised by the BONEX and SureNexus projects, both funded by PRIMA, this important event will convene tackle the growing challenges and opportunities presented by the Water-Energy-Food-Environment (WEFE) Nexus.
In our increasingly interconnected world, the complex and interdependent links between water, energy, food, and the environment are more apparent than ever. This understanding is embedded in key policy frameworks from major organizations such as the European Commission (EC), PRIMA, the United Nations (UN), UNESCO’s International Hydrological Programme (IHP), and the Union for the Mediterranean (UfM).
While these frameworks emphasize the importance of the WEFE Nexus, a significant gap remains between strategic goals and real-world implementation. Practical examples of successfully turning these strategies into tangible solutions are still limited and often overlooked.
Conference Pillars
The conference will be structured around three key pillars:
- WEFE Nexus in Governance: Focusing on policy frameworks and institutional arrangements to ensure effective governance of WEFE resources.
- Gender and WEFE Nexus: Exploring the critical gender dimensions in WEFE resource management and promoting women’s empowerment.
- WEFE Nexus Solutions: Showcasing innovative and ancestral resource management practices that contribute to sustainable development, with discussions on the challenges and opportunities for adoption.
